Distance between Nianzishan and Pyatigorsk
Distance from Nianzishan to Pyatigorsk is 3678 miles / 5920 kilometers.
Map showing the distance from Nianzishan to Pyatigorsk
![]() |
Air distance: | miles km |
Nianzishan
City: | Nianzishan |
Country: | China |
Pyatigorsk
City: | Pyatigorsk |
Country: | Russia |
Time difference between Nianzishan and Pyatigorsk
The time difference between Nianzishan and Pyatigorsk is 19 hours. Pyatigorsk is 19 hours ahead of Nianzishan. Current local time in Nianzishan is 02:14 CST (2025-03-06) and time in Pyatigorsk is 21:14 MSK (2025-03-05).